**Ticket: Consent banner config drift across regions**

Drift found during the BannerWorks rollout audit. Staging and prod disagree on default consent categories; prod-west still serves the pre-rollout banner variant. Root cause: manual hotfix applied during the launch window, never backported to the repo. Impact: inconsistent opt-in rates, skewed analytics. Do not hand-edit region configs again — all changes go through the pipeline or this recurs. To fix, redeploy every region from source with the canonical values listed here.

settings of bafof-tagep:
[frador]
port = 9300
region = west-1
host = frador.norvacorp.corp
timeout_ms = 3000
retries = 5

Step 4: Encoding detection. Glyphwell's ingest service sniffs uploaded text files with the charguess module before normalizing to UTF-8. Reviewers should confirm the fallback path rejects files over 20 MB rather than guessing blindly. Detection runs in a sandboxed worker, which authenticates against the normalizer queue. Add the following line to the worker's env file to set that credential.

sealed setting: LEDGER_TOKEN20=6148d35bbb480b0ab79e

Hi team,

Before I hand off the 3.2 release, please note the humidity sensor drift reported on Verdana controllers in the Elmbrook trial site. Drift exceeds 4% after roughly ten days of continuous operation; firmware 3.2.1 adds an automatic recalibration cycle every 72 hours. Support should advise growers to install 3.2.1 and trigger a manual recalibration once. The hotfix bundle must be verified before distribution, so I'm including the signing key used for the 3.2.1 packages below.

release key, fahof-yagap: bky3_m5d

Subject: Memtrace cut-over complete

Team,

Cut-over to Memtrace v2 for GPU memory profiling finished last night. Old v1 agents are disabled; any tickets referencing v1 dashboards should be closed as resolved-by-migration. Sampling overhead is now under 2% and allocation traces include kernel names. Known gap: profiles older than 30 days were not migrated. Point customers at the v2 docs for setup questions. For reference when troubleshooting, the agent now runs with the following configuration.

settings of bagaf-bawip:
[aldax]
port = 5000
region = south-4
host = aldax.brasklabs.corp
team = brivan
timeout_ms = 2000
retries = 2